Eldorado Park man arrested for unlicensed 9mm pistol
A man was arrested on Graniet Street after Eldorado Park SAPS and Gauteng Traffic Wardens recovered a Norinco 9mm pistol and shotgun ammunition during a search of his home.
Members on routine crime prevention patrols across all four sectors received an anonymous intelligence-driven tip-off about guns allegedly kept at a house on Graniet Street.
Eldorado Park SAPS media liaison officer Sergeant Fezeka Khobo said the tip-off included the name of the person who owned the firearms.
The police went to the address and asked permission to search the house, which was granted.

“Officers discovered a large locked safe in the bedroom. Using a key provided by the alleged suspect, they opened it and found a 9mm Norinco 45 automatic pistol with an empty magazine, one black magazine loaded with two live rounds of ammunition and five live rounds and 12-gauge ammunition for a shotgun.”
The suspect did not have a licence to possess the firearm, and was arrested and taken to Eldorado Park SAPS cells for further investigation. The firearm and ammunition were seized as evidence.
